In order to stimulate interest in fencing in the University, Coach Rene Peroy of the Varsity swordsmen has scheduled an exhibition match for Friday at 8 o'clock in the New Athletic Building. In this match, Joseph L. Lewis, a former member of the M. I. T. fencing team, and runner-up in the foils in the 1932 Olympic Games, will fence with members of the squad and with Coach Peroy.
Fencing prospects this year are excellent, with the return of five members of last year's team, which won the A.F.L.A. championship, headed by Captain John G. Hurd '34, University champion in the epee. Coach Peroy expects to fill the two remaining places on the team within the next few days.
